Interim report finds lapses on part of police, fire, town planning and Road and Building dept; suggests changes in section 33 of GPA that empowers police to grant licences
Rajkot fire tragedy SIT reveals systemic S*IT

A Special Investigation Team (SIT) appointed by the Gujarat government to probe the May 25 Rajkot game zone fire incident, which claimed 27 lives, submitted its interim report on Friday to Minister of State for Home Harsh Sanghavi in Gandhinagar.

In its 100-page interim report, the SIT, headed by senior IPS officer Subhash Trivedi, has suggested some changes to Section 33 of Gujarat Police Act (GP Act), which empowers local police to give various licenses to such game zones.
